What's the best business class (J) seats to redeem on Singapore Airlines A380-800?

We were really hoping for the double beds in rows 11, 91 and 96 but you can see they're booked out below, so what would be the next best ones?

Maybe row 92 or 97 and hope that the seats in front cancel or are happy to swap?

  1. SG is Spice Jet, SQ is Singapore Airlines
  2. Rows 11, 91 and 96 are the best, and they show up as occupied even if they aren't actually occupied - they're usually reserved for PPS and above status pax. However, they can usually be chosen at OLCI (if it allows you into the seat map that is). I've found that jumping onto Kris chatbot at OLCI open and requesting seats to be successful in this regard, assuming the seats are actually available. YMMV.
  3. The other seats are much of the same muchness, the ones at rows 11, 91 and 96 have a full-width cubby hole for the legs, the other rows have it at an angle.
